The Invasion System

Canos Illium was designed as a PvP map for characters between the levels of 66 to 70. There are four areas that are dedicated to a specific element: Fire, Earth, Water, Wind. Based on the area, the attack damage is increased according to the element.
The point of Canos Illium is simple. Destroy the specific relics, obtain the chance to kill the monsters of a specific boss area…or the chance to get to Valdemar Regnum (Fury) or Palaion Regnum (Light) via portal.

The only way to leave Canos Illium is through the Gatekeepers found at your respective faction’s towns.

The four Regions of Canos Illium

When a faction destroys a specific relic, certain areas will spawn monsters that only the winning faction can kill.

Once a faction destroys the Relic of Etain, Dentatus’ and Ales’ minions will be made available to them.

Dentatus

Dentatus dwells in the northern regions of Canos Illium. He harnesses the Earth elements in order to fight his enemies. His minions utilize the same element and all should be worry of their Earth elemental attacks.



Ales

Ales dwells in the southern regions of Canos Illium. He employs the wind elements in order to battle his enemies. His minions also use this power and all should be wary of their elemental attacks.



Once a faction destroys the Animus Relic, Secreta’s minions will be made available to them.

Secreta

Secreta dwells in the eastern region of Canos Illium and harnesses the power of water in order to attack her foes. Her minions also use this power and as such, their water elemental attacks are their most dangerous attributes.



Once a faction destroys the Cruor Relic, Lumen’s minions will be made available to them.

Lumen

Lumen dwells in the western region of Canos Illium. He utilizes the fire elements in order to overcome his enemies. His minions harness the same elements and due to this, all characters should be wary of their elemental attacks.

Palaion Regnum

Palaion Regnum is the Fury Map accessible to the Alliance of the Light if and only if they control the Cruor Relic and the Relic of Etain.

Conditions to opening the portal to Palaion Regnum:

1. The Cruor Relic must be either neutral or taken by the Light.

- If the Fury has control of the Cruor Relic, the Light cannot access Palaion Regnum. This remains true even after Goddess Bless Reset

2. If the Fury has control of the Main Relic but not the Cruor Relic, the Light can take the Main Relic, close the Fury’s portal to Valdemar Regnum, and open the Light’s portal to Palaion Regnum. This is also applies after a Goddess Bless Reset

3. If the Light occupied the Main Relic during the Goddess Bless reset and the Light takes the Cruor Relic, the portal to Palaion Regnum will be opened.

Leaving Palaion Regnum as a Light Character

- When you are in Palaion Regnum, you can go back to Canos Illium only through the use of the “/return” command or the “Town Portal” skill.

- If you die in Palaion Regnum, and are not resurrected by your Party Leader or Priest, you will be revived in Canos Illium.

- Palaion Regnum will not be recorded in your recall rune or teleportation rune.

- Once you are in Palaion Regnum, you can stay there even after the portal is closed. If you re-log into the game however, your character will start in Canos Illium.

Valdemar Regnum

Valdemar Regnum is the Light Map accessible to the Union of Fury if and only if they control the Animus Relic and the Relic of Etain.

Conditions to opening the portal to Valdemar Regnum:

1. The Animus Relic must be either neutral or taken by the Fury.

- If the Light has control of the Animus Relic, the Fury cannot access Valdemar Regnum. This remains true even after Goddess Bless is Reset

2. If the Light has control of the Main Relic but not the Animus Relic, the Fury can take the Main Relic, close the Light’s portal to Palaion Regnum, and open the Fury’s portal to Valdemar Regnum. This also applies after a Goddess Bless Reset

3. If the Fury occupied the Main Relic during the Goddess Bless reset and the Fury takes the Animus Relic, the portal to Valdemar Regnum will be opened.

Leaving Valdemar Regnum as a Fury Character

- When you are in Valdemar Regnum, you can go back to Canos Illium only through the use of the “/return” command or the “Town Portal” skill.

- If you die in Valdemar Regnum, and are not resurrected by your Party Leader or Oracle, you will be revived in Canos Illium.

- Valdemar Regnum will not be recorded in your recall rune or teleportation rune.

- Once you are in Valdemar Regnum, you can stay there even after the portal is closed. If you re-log into the game however, your character will start in Canos Illium.
